
Civil Construction Superintendent - Underground Utilities Projects
AlphaX, Los Angeles, CA, United States
We are seeking an experienced
Construction Superintendent
with expertise in
underground utilities and civil infrastructure projects
to oversee field operations across project sites in the
Los Angeles area . This full-time role focuses on managing daily jobsite activities, supervising crews and subcontractors, maintaining safety standards, and ensuring projects are completed on time and within budget.
The ideal candidate has hands‑on experience with
wet and dry utility installation, excavation, trenching, grading, and civil infrastructure work . This position requires strong leadership in the field along with a solid understanding of working within
Southern California municipal and regulatory environments .
You will work closely with project managers, field crews, subcontractors, and city agencies to coordinate installation work and maintain efficient jobsite operations across projects in
Los Angeles County .
Key Responsibilities
Oversee daily field operations for underground utility and civil infrastructure construction projects
Supervise crews, subcontractors, and equipment to maintain productivity and jobsite efficiency
Coordinate installation of water, sewer, storm drain, fire line, gas, electrical, and dry utilities
Manage excavation, trenching, grading, shoring, compaction, and site restoration activities
Ensure all work complies with construction plans, specifications, and local agency standards
Monitor project schedules, production rates, and jobsite progress
Conduct daily safety meetings and enforce OSHA and company safety requirements
Coordinate inspections with city, county, and utility agencies
Track quantities, labor productivity, and assist with cost management efforts
Maintain communication with project managers regarding progress, schedule updates, and field challenges
Plan jobsite logistics for projects located in high‑traffic or urban environments
Requirements
5+ years of experience as a Superintendent or Foreman in underground utilities or civil construction
Strong knowledge of water, sewer, storm drain, and dry utility installation methods
Experience working on public works or municipal infrastructure projects in Southern California
Ability to read and interpret civil drawings, grading plans, and utility profiles
Experience supervising multiple field crews and subcontractors
Strong knowledge of excavation safety practices, trench protection systems, and shoring
Proven ability to maintain project schedules and meet deadlines
OSHA 30 certification preferred
Valid driver's license and ability to travel to project sites across the Los Angeles area
Preferred Experience
Familiarity with Caltrans, LADWP, LA County, or City of Los Angeles construction standards
Knowledge of SWPPP requirements and stormwater compliance practices
Experience with heavy civil construction, street improvements, and infrastructure upgrades
